Question 1056950: A sales executive travelled 72 miles by car and then an additional 840 miles by plane. the rate of the plane was five times greater than the rate of the car. The total time of the trip was 5 hours . Find the rate if the car?

Let r be the rate of the car; making the speed of the plane to be 5r. So:
72/r+840/5r=5
360+840=25r
r=48
5r=240
The car went 48 mph; the plane went 240 mph. ☺☺☺☺
